Output 97c8ace78eb80eb31ae949b63b274ac1d6ffd23b738e5640d14dac3e8e9ceb10:129

value
15035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ad31143c4b4f345b51ecb19f817b3f67aa0d2335 OP_EQUAL
address
3HUmcoV1ch5LYUfBSmx1VwCet4RCE8ZhEC
transaction
97c8ace78eb80eb31ae949b63b274ac1d6ffd23b738e5640d14dac3e8e9ceb10
confirmations
490863
spent
true

1 Sat Range